Walt Disney (Trailblazers of the Modern World) (edition 2001)

by Elizabeth Dana Jaffe (Author)

MembersReviewsPopularityAverage ratingConversations
20None1,107,786NoneNone
A biography of the man who began his career as an animator and became the creator of Mickey Mouse and Disneyland, and the founder of Disney Studios.
